Monthly Cost of Living

Monthly costs for one person with rent: $1,448 in Mexico City versus $617 in Sincelejo.

Estimated couple costs with rent: $2,354 in Mexico City versus $955 in Sincelejo.

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$3,260 in Mexico City versus $1,292 in Sincelejo.

Living in Mexico City is roughly 135% more expensive than Sincelejo,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.

The two cities straddle the global median: Mexico City is 9% above, Sincelejo is 54% below.

Cost Breakdown

A one-bedroom apartment in the center runs $994 in Mexico City and $167 in Sincelejo. Housing cost is often the main lever when comparing two cities.

Mexico City pays 225% more on average. The extra income cushions the higher costs, though housing choices and lifestyle decide how much of the gap is truly closed.

Dining out: $52.0 in Mexico City vs $21.00 in Sincelejo for a mid-range dinner for two. Groceries echo the gap at $292 vs $134 per month, with Sincelejo cheaper across the board.
